Transaction 5ab90530594b6c90edc4bc79dd4ac9afbe86e508fc63764fcbbb8946b9cb37c9

2 Input
1 Outputs
  • 5ab90530594b6c90edc4bc79dd4ac9afbe86e508fc63764fcbbb8946b9cb37c9:0
  • value  5097356
    address  375QNKiDhN9o4wYVXRMJJJs3oruBQ9nRFq